Low quality instruction is a major constraint and previous to COVID-19, the learning poverty fee in low- and middle-income countries was 57% . More dramatic is the case of Sub-Saharan Africa with a fee even higher at 86%. Degree apprenticeships are disrupting assumptions that prestigious careers require traditional degrees. Blending workplace coaching and attaining bachelor’s or master’s qualifications, allows incomes whereas learning transferable abilities and avoiding debt. With main firms and universities collaborating, apprenticeships now provide greater skills rivalling degrees. The latest figures present an 11% increase in apprenticeship begins compared to last 12 months, with over 90% of year-olds now in education or coaching. Over 70% of students/parents see diploma apprenticeships as an equally legitimate pathway, drawn to funded alternatives that meet workforce wants while complementing traditional diploma strengths.
